Court Orders Store to Pay Accountant BD7,700
Employee resigned after 23 years; company failed to settle entitlements

High Labour Court ordered a well-known store to pay an accountant BD7,695.556 in end-of-service benefits following a legal dispute triggered by his resignation after more than two decades of service.
The accountant joined the company in 2001, earning a final monthly salary of BD550, before resigning on January 31, 2025. The company allegedly failed to settle his entitlements, prompting a lawsuit.
The court ruled that as a foreign national not covered by Bahrain's Social Insurance Law until February 2024, he was entitled to benefits covering the period from March 2001 to February 2024 under Decision No. 109 of 2023. The court calculated his total entitlement at BD12,295.556, with BD7,695.556 payable after deducting an outstanding loan, plus legal costs.
